Android 12 and Android 11 both represent major updates to the Android operating system, but there are several key differences between the two. Here are some of the most notable differences in Android 11 vs 12:
- Design language: Android 12 features a refreshed design language that is more modern and user-friendly, with rounder corners, softer edges, and a more colorful palette. In comparison, Android 11’s design language was more minimalistic and focused on making the most important information more prominent.
- Privacy dashboard: One of the biggest new features in Android 12 is the privacy dashboard, which provides users with more control over their data. The dashboard gives a clear and concise overview of which apps are accessing your camera, microphone, and location, and makes it easy to manage these permissions on a per-app basis. This is a significant step forward for privacy on Android and it’s a major difference between Android 12 and Android 11.
- Gesture navigation: Android 12 introduces a new gesture navigation system that replaces the traditional navigation buttons with swipe gestures. This makes it easier to use your smartphone one-handed and to access your apps and notifications. Android 11 also had gesture navigation, but it was limited in comparison to the system in Android 12.
- Improved battery life: Android 12 includes several changes aimed at improving battery life, such as more aggressive battery optimization, improved app hibernation, and reduced CPU usage when the device is in standby mode. Android 11 also had some battery life improvements, but they were not as extensive as the improvements in Android 12.
- Google Assistant: The Google Assistant in Android 12 has been updated with new features and improvements, including improved natural language processing, more personalized results, and a more conversational user interface. The Google Assistant in Android 11 was already a powerful tool, but the updates in Android 12 make it even better.
These are some of the major differences between Android 12 and Android 11. While both operating systems represent major updates to the Android platform, Android 12 brings a range of new features and improvements that make it a more modern, user-friendly, and privacy-focused experience.
